The Directorate General for Development and Cooperation (EuropeAid) of the European Commission is responsible for managing the EUROCLIMA programme. This involves ensuring coherence between the various components of the EUROCLIMA programme and the involvement of all countries in Latin America.
Moreover, EuropeAid, supported by the Technical Assistance, implements parts of Components 1 and 2. EuropeAid's responsibilities include:
• Organize seminars and workshops, facilitate interactive discussions and existing networks, carry out communication and visibility activities, at all levels, with the aim of supporting the structured political dialogue on climate change to raise awareness and advocacy and to strengthen institutional capacity, knowledge and visibility.
• Develop market demand assessments and financing plans for investments in a strategic set of “no-regrets” measures for specific sectors through pilot cases
• Ensures visibility of EUROCLIMA via the web site, and paper and electronic publications, among others.
